Transaction f43891e511b7a53725428956f2030266fbfa55d5508626de14d870ac40fe10c1
1 Input
1 Output
-
f43891e511b7a53725428956f2030266fbfa55d5508626de14d870ac40fe10c1:0
- value
- 5219764
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46c1df67cae1fcf3be6ae2027d432b1996bdd751 OP_EQUAL
- address
- 3899UUtbBj3W6mdZCLjubCqh2MWPJKh9HH